Warning Signs You Need Commercial Water Removal

Catching water damage early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Here are some common warning signs you need Commercial Water Remov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, persistent odors can be a sign of water damage. If you notice a musty smell in your business, it’s time to call our team. Don’t ignore the smell, it could be a sign of bigger problems.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on the ceiling or walls can be a sign of a leak or water damage. If you notice any stains, it’s essential to call our team right away. Don’t wait until it’s too late, call us today.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age. If you notice any changes in your flooring, it’s time to call our team. We’ll get your flooring fixed and back to normal.

Commercial Water Removal Cost In Duck, NC

The cost of Commercial Water Removal in Duck, NC can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Here are some estimated costs for different aspects of Commercial Water Removal: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of standing water
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The size of the affected area and the amount of moisture present
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 The size of the affected area and the level of contamination
Final Inspection and Report $100 – $500 The complexity of the job and the amount of documentation required
